查询无线健康度单个维度数据统计
功能介绍
查询无线健康度单个维度数据统计,根据指标类型查询该指标下的各子指标数据统计。
调用方法
GET
URL
/v1/ci/expmonitor/common/basic
名称 |
类型 |
是否必选 |
描述 |
---|---|---|---|
param |
String |
是 |
查询条件,param格式: { "id": "/", // 站点区域ID,“/”为根区域,必填项。 "regionType": "site", // 区域类型。包含site(站点)、region(区域)、building(楼宇)和floor(楼层),必填项。 "level": 0, // 左树级别。站点所在的级别,对应0-9级,必填项。 "tenantId": "default-organization-id", // 租户ID,必填项。 "startTime": 1597766400000, // 开始时间,必填项。 "endTime": 1597820400000, // 结束时间,必填项。 "settingRefresh": false, // 是否自动刷新。包含false(否)和true(是),默认为false。 "metricType": "accessSuccessRate" // 指标类型。包含accessSuccessRate(接入成功率)、accessConsume(接入耗时)、roam(漫游达标率)、coverage(信号与干扰)、capacity(容量健康度)和throughput(吞吐达标率)类型,必填项。 } 最小长度:1 最大长度:2048 |
名称 |
类型 |
是否必选 |
描述 |
---|---|---|---|
X-Auth-Token |
String |
是 |
认证Token,用于API的Token认证。 最小长度:0 最大长度:90000 |
请求Body参数
无
请求示例
GET /v1/ci/expmonitor/common/basic?param={id:/,regionType:site,level:0,tenantId:default-organization-id,startTime:1597766400000,endTime:1597820400000,settingRefresh:false,metricType:accessSuccessRate} HTTP/1.1 Host: example.com Content-Type: application/json Accept: application/json X-Auth-Token: MIIDwAYJKoZIhvcNAQcCoIIDsTCCA60CAQExDTALBglghkgBZQMEAgEwggIOBgkqhkiG9w0BBwGgggH--jxxA==
响应参数
返回状态码为 200: query metric data
名称 |
类型 |
是否必选 |
描述 |
---|---|---|---|
resultCode |
Integer |
否 |
状态码。 缺省值:200 |
errorDes |
String |
否 |
错误描述。 缺省值:Successful. |
errorReson |
String |
否 |
错误原因。 缺省值:Successful. |
errorDetail |
String |
否 |
错误详情。 缺省值:Successful. |
errorAdvice |
String |
否 |
错误建议。 缺省值:Successful. |
data |
否 |
无线健康度单个维度数据统计。 |
名称 |
类型 |
是否必选 |
描述 |
---|---|---|---|
rootValue |
Double |
否 |
单个维度总指标值。 缺省值:-1.0 最小数值:-1.0 最大数值:100.0 |
rank |
Integer |
否 |
维度值排名。 缺省值:0 |
rankList |
Array of MetricRankModel |
否 |
各区域值集合。 |
subValues |
Array of KeyValueModel |
否 |
子维度值集合。 |
名称 |
类型 |
是否必选 |
描述 |
---|---|---|---|
regionId |
String |
否 |
区域ID。 最小长度:0 最大长度:64 |
regionName |
String |
否 |
区域名。 最小长度:0 最大长度:64 |
value |
Double |
否 |
单个区域维度数据。 缺省值:-1.0 最小数值:-1.0 最大数值:100.0 |
名称 |
类型 |
是否必选 |
描述 |
---|---|---|---|
key |
String |
否 |
子维度: - 当维度为accessSuccessRate时,子维度包含association(关联成功率)、authentication(认证成功率)和dhcp(DHCP成功率)。 - 当维度为accessConsume时,子维度包含association(关联耗时)、authentication(认证耗时)和dhcp(DHCP耗时)。 - 当维度为roam时,子维度包含roamSucc(漫游成功率)、roamTimeCost(漫游耗时)和roamRssi(漫游前信号强度)。 - 当维度为coverage时,子维度包含rssi(信号强度达标率)和interference(干扰达标率)。 - 当维度为capacity时,子维度包含channelUsage(信道利用率达标率)和userCount(用户数达标率)。 - 当维度为throughput时,子维度包含nonfiveg(非5G优先占比)、avgrate(带宽)和congestion(空口拥塞达标率)。 最小长度:0 最大长度:32 |
value |
String |
否 |
子维度数据。 最小长度:0 最大长度:32 |
返回状态码 |
状态码说明 |
响应参数 |
---|---|---|
400 |
参数错误 |
无 |
401 |
该用户未认证 |
无 |
403 |
URL鉴权失败 |
无 |
404 |
REST接口没找到 |
无 |
500 |
服务器内部错误 |
无 |
502 |
网关错误 |
无 |
503 |
服务不可用 |
无 |
响应示例
HTTP/1.1 200 OK Data:Tue,26 Jul 2022 17:31:54 GMT Server: example.com Content-Type: application/json
{ "resultCode":200, "errorDes":"Successful.", "errorReson":"Successful.", "errorDetail":"Successful.", "errorAdvice":"Successful.", "data":{ "rootValue":23.1, "rank":1, "rankList":[ { "regionId":"df6d6509-894b-40f3-9ab0-a0bd01554272", "regionName":"string", "value":33.2 } ], "subValues":[ { "key":"authentication", "value":"52.1" } ] } }